This week, we’re joined by Dr. Brittany Schaezler to dive into the topic of health clearances for agility dogs. Whether you’re a newcomer to the sport or a seasoned handler, understanding the standard health clearances is essential for your agility dog’s well-being and performance. We discuss everything from hip and elbow dysplasia to eye conditions and how these health factors can impact your agility journey.

You Will Learn
  • The significance of health clearances in agility training and breeding.
  • Why hips, elbows, and eyes are crucial health checks for agility dogs.
  • How breed-specific clearances can inform your training and breeding decisions.
  • The role of breeders and owners in ensuring the health and fitness of agility dogs.
  • Practical advice on when and how to get these health clearances for your dog.
